two.2.4) Description of the procurement

The Authority requirement is for a comprehensive Sickness Absence Management System (SAMS) to be used by our organisation for upto 8,000 staff in total

The SAMS will help streamline the process of recording, managing, and analysing employee sickness absences. The system should be robust, user-friendly, secure, and compliant with relevant data protection regulations.

The selected supplier will be responsible for providing a comprehensive Sickness System that includes the following components:

• System Implementation and Configuration.
• Installation, setup and rollout of the system.
• Customisation to meet the specific requirements of the Trust.
• Integration with existing NHS Rostering, HR and payroll systems.

Award will be for a period of 3 (three) years with the option to extend for 2 (two) periods of up to 12 (twelve) months each.

The Authority reserves the right to expand the award across the ICS and potentially wider across the NHS, pricing shall be provided as part fo the submission to support this potential requirement.
